Contract management in New Zealand film production covers the drafting, negotiation, and administration of agreements with crew, talent, vendors, locations, and rights holders. NZFC (New Zealand Film Commission) requirements, NZSPG (New Zealand Screen Production Grant) incentive compliance, and the Employment Relations Act provisions governing crew and contractor classification all require careful navigation to ensure productions operate within New Zealand legal frameworks.

We provide contract management support that addresses the specific legal and administrative needs of your production in New Zealand. Our team coordinates with local entertainment lawyers familiar with NZFC funding agreements, NZSPG certification, and NZ Screen Production Guild (SPADA) agreements to prepare and manage production agreements across Auckland, Wellington, Queenstown, and beyond.

On Location

Contract management spanning Equity NZ and DEGNZ collective frameworks, NZSPG QNZPE compliance documents, NZ Customs ATA carnet paperwork, IRD-registered PAYE and GST workflows, and iwi consultation memoranda for whenua-touching productions

Here is how this works in practice. Contract running for global productions shooting in New Zealand runs through a layered legal stack and our coordination team holds the spine of it together. Performer agreements ladder up to Equity NZ scale (partnered with MEAA Australia), director and editor agreements to Directors and Editors Guild of NZ (DEGNZ) frameworks, writer agreements to the NZ Writers Guild (NZWG), crew agreements to E tū Service Sector Workers Union and SPADA producer-side norms, and union recognition flows through to PAYE deductions and ACC accident-cover registration with Inland Revenue Department and ACC at once. We sit alongside in-house legal counsel and NZ-admitted entertainment lawyers to draft and revise option agreements, NZSPG financing-side documents, deal memos, location agreements with Department of Conservation and Heritage The country Pouhere Taonga, drone-operation contracts under CAA NZ Part 102, and the Co-Production grant paperwork that gates global finance.

Here is the short of it. Cultural and regulatory contract layers compound the standard production legal stack. Iwi and hapū memoranda of knowing cover filming on classic whenua, cultural-protocol consultancy fees, karakia and powhiri plan, and the intellectual-property handling of taonga, te reo Māori dialogue, and waiata — drafted in partnership with Te Puni Kōkiri-aligned advisors and signed before scout dates lock.

Here is how this works in practice. Heritage New Zealand Pouhere Taonga heritage-site licences, Department of Conservation Part 102 commercial filming permits across Fiordland, Tongariro, Aoraki/Mount Cook, Mount Aspiring, Westland Tai Poutini, Abel Tasman, Nelson Lakes, and Whanganui carry their own indemnification, environmental-bond, and ranger-cost schedules. NZSPG audit trails need QNZPE evidence packs, NZ Customs Service ATA carnet bonds bind gear-import obligations, and GST 15% and PAYE bracket reporting flow through IRD-registered local production entities. We carry a 24-hour turnaround on standard documents and a 2-5 day cycle on tricky co-production paperwork.

What types of contracts do you manage?

We handle all production contracts including crew agreements, talent contracts, location releases, vendor agreements, co-production deals, distribution contracts, and rights clearances. Our services cover the complete legal framework for film, TV, and commercial productions.

How do you ensure New Zealand law compliance?

Our team includes New Zealand legal professionals with expertise in entertainment law. We ensure all contracts comply with the Employment Relations Act, NZFC regulations, NZSPG incentive requirements, and SPADA industry agreements.

Can you handle international co-production contracts?

Yes, we specialize in international co-production agreements including treaty compliance, rights allocation, revenue sharing, and cross-border legal requirements. We work with legal teams in multiple jurisdictions to ensure comprehensive coverage.

What is your typical contract turnaround time?

Standard contracts are prepared within 24 hours. Complex agreements may require 2-5 business days. Rush services available for urgent requirements with same-day delivery for simple modifications.
